Emmanuel Vivier: "If you just start a Vkontakte account, it will not help you become more human, open and socially responsible."

I was able to talk with Emmanuel Vivier at the East-West Marketing Summit 2011. Emmanuel is a world-class expert in interactive marketing, SocialMedia and Internet reputation. At various times, his clients included BIC, Orange, Chanel, Givenchy, P & G, Sony, Warner Bros, Disney, Fox, Cartier, Guerlain, Jean Paul Gaultier, Danone, Coca-Cola, ArcelorMittal, Symantec, and others. Emanuel also co-founded the company Vanksen (one of the leading international agencies for advertising and promotion in social media) and BuzzParadise (the largest advertising network of bloggers, which includes 9000 influential blogs in 12 countries). Emmanuel, where is digital going now? What will be the next trend in social networks?



The biggest trend of recent times is the connection of the real and the virtual. A few years ago, you only had internet at home and at work, and you had to wait a few hours to tell the world any news. Now, with the advent of the Internet in mobile phones, everything has changed - you can communicate with your friends anywhere and anytime.



Another trend, of course, geolocation services. If you look at Foursquare or any other company (I know that there are a couple in Russia too), you will notice that they can communicate with the consumer directly at points of sale, knowing when they are going to buy something. In addition, now users of such services can easily consult with their friends right from the fitting room before making purchases. Of course, this greatly affects retailers, because they become subject to the influence of word of mouth - people talk about stores, even if their owners do not want it. But this is a plus - now we can influence people who talk about your brand.

And what can you say about technology in social networks. Augmented reality is no longer a trend. What will be next?



As I said earlier, geolocation services are only gaining momentum. But if we talk about technology, then this is definitely 3D printing on 3D printers. This new technology will allow you to print real things at home. A 3D printer works like a regular printer, but only it prints on plastic and now also on metal. With this technology, you can download a plate or cup from the site, and then print them. This is just a revolution - we have never seen such a thing before.



I also see how well TV channels are developing. In the next couple of years, it will already be possible to have not “channel 1” or “channel 2”, but a channel of your name, with content that will be personalized and even with advertisements addressed only to you. The most interesting thing is that even your close relatives, even your mother will not see your content.



What do you think should be the brand image in a social network?



It seems to me that brands need to become more humane and open, but not only online, because if their behavior is different online and offline, people will not like it, they will start talking about it.



People tend to talk, so brands must be very friendly to meet expectations. But this is the challenge for the brand - people want to communicate 24 hours 7 days a week, and companies are ready to talk only during business hours. Therefore, many companies have to face reorganization when they start working in social networks. In addition, many people are now thinking that the brand should have more than one representative on the network, but (like the American BestBuy, for example) - 2500 people who are ready to help at any time. All these 2,500 people are employees of the company, and all of them are trained in social media assistance.



Emmanuel, you have your own advertising agency. What services are most in demand now? What is best sold in Europe?



Well, actually, I just left my agency, although I remained in charge of some projects and remained its co-owner. But I can say that for ten years we have built communities, made viral videos with a brand message, and in general created content that would be interesting for people. We also engaged in interactive marketing, made windows that reacted to the movement of people on the street. We have made one of such projects for Channel - a showcase with personalized content for each person, now it is very much in demand. Our very best solutions were users' attention, surprising, unusual, or beneficial to consumers.



And if we talk about brands, what do they want to buy today? What solutions attract them?



Most of our clients always ask me about the “golden recipe”, but it does not exist. Each brand is unique and has its own history, its budget, its value. Therefore, before starting work, the company should have its own strategy. I see a lot of brands that say they have everything in order with social media, but in fact they just opened an account on Facebook, YouTube and Twitter. But in reality, it’s not accounts that make your company social, but your rethinking of relationships with your audience. If you just get an account "Vkontakte" - it does not help you become more humane, open and socially responsible. You need to have a development strategy. And not only in social media.



Do you think that an agency or a client should write a strategy for a brand in social media?



I lead many brands because they do not understand what social media is and how to use them, but of course nobody knows their brand better than they do. Therefore, all strategies must be born in co-creation, useful to both sides of the process. I do not give them a direct answer to the question, but I ask them very correct questions that help them determine their social media development strategy. Usually these questions are “who is your audience?”, “Where is it online?”, “What is the purpose of your online presence?”. The client must understand very well that just a Facebook page is not a goal. And, of course, a brand must remember its goal very well at all stages. I often see clients forgetting what they wanted to say after a couple of months after starting work. So, firstly, you need to answer all the questions, secondly, to prescribe the strategy, and thirdly, to choose the tools for implementation.
